OSDN Git Service

bpf: Factor out bpf_spin_lock into helpers.
authorAlexei Starovoitov <ast@kernel.org>
Thu, 15 Jul 2021 00:54:08 +0000 (17:54 -0700)
committerDaniel Borkmann <daniel@iogearbox.net>
Thu, 15 Jul 2021 20:31:10 +0000 (22:31 +0200)
commitc1b3fed319d32a721d4b9c17afaeb430444ff773
tree061aa64528a542914688c2659b70c966b75de0d2
parentd809e134be7a1fdd9f5b99ab3291c6da5c0b8240
bpf: Factor out bpf_spin_lock into helpers.

Move ____bpf_spin_lock/unlock into helpers to make it more clear
that quadruple underscore bpf_spin_lock/unlock are irqsave/restore variants.

Signed-off-by: Alexei Starovoitov <ast@kernel.org>
Signed-off-by: Daniel Borkmann <daniel@iogearbox.net>
Acked-by: Martin KaFai Lau <kafai@fb.com>
Acked-by: Andrii Nakryiko <andrii@kernel.org>
Acked-by: Toke Høiland-Jørgensen <toke@redhat.com>
Link: https://lore.kernel.org/bpf/20210715005417.78572-3-alexei.starovoitov@gmail.com
kernel/bpf/helpers.c